The '''Pink sanguini''' is a recurring monster in the series, first appearing in {{Dragon Quest IX}}. It is a slightly more mature version of a [[Teeny sanguini]] with rose-coloured fur.

* Sanguini is derived from "sanguine", which has multiple relevant definitions. The more common definition (derived from [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Humorism Humorism]) is "cheerfully optimistic, hopeful, or confident", but the older definition is "bloody" or "sanguinary", referring to the Sanguini's primary diet.

* Moomon (モーモン) appears to be a portmanteau of the Japanese rendition of the cow cry, "moo" (mō, モー), with "demon" (dēmon, デーモン).
